What to expect in Holy Week weather

Published 10:01 am Wednesday, April 13, 2022

Today, Lincoln County can expect showers and thunderstorms, mostly after 1 p.m. Some could be severe.

The high will be near 84, and south winds of 10-15 mph will have gusts up to 25 mph.

An 80 percent chance of rain will bring one-fourth to one-half inch of rain.

Tonight, showers and thunderstorms are likely before 4 a.m., with showers continuing and a possible thunderstorm thereafter. Some could be severe.

The night will be mostly cloudy with a low around 57. South winds of 5-10 mph could become northwest after midnight, and gust up to 20 mph.

Rainfall of one-half to three-quarters of an inch are possible, with a 70 percent chance of precipitation.

Thursday morning, showers and thunderstorms may continue prior to 7 a.m., with a slight chance until 1 p.m. Some storms could be severe. Chance of rain is 20 percent.

Mostly sunny skies Thursday will bring a high of near 79. Northeast wind will be 5-10 mph.

Thursday night will have a low around 52 and a 20 percent chance of showers after 1 a.m.

Expect showers to continue Good Friday — a 30 percent chance — with thunderstorms possible in the afternoon on this mostly sunny day. Expect a high near 78 and winds of 5-10 mph to continue, with gusts up to 20 mph.

A slight chance of rain and thunderstorms continues into the night with a low around 60.

Saturday and Easter Sunday will have a 30 percent chance of showers and thunderstorms, with some mostly cloudy skies and highs in the lower 80s. A 20 percent chance of rain exists for Saturday night, with a low around 62.

Plan your Easter celebrations accordingly.
